Albillo de Granada

The white grape variety originates from Spain. Synonyms are Albillo de Granade, Albillo Real, Albillo Real de Granada, Albillo Real Extremadura and Albillo de Granada. According to DNA analyses carried out in 2021, it originates from a presumably natural cross between Hebén x Folha de Figueira. It must not be confused with the Albillo Real variety (with the synonym Albillo de Granada) or other Albillo varieties. No stock was recorded in 2016 (Kym Anderson).
